Panasonic EEU-FM1E101 is a 100 µF, 25 V aluminum electrolytic capacitor in radial polarized package from the FM series. It features low ESR and long operational life rated at 105°C. Available from authorized distributors with worldwide shipping.

What are the key features of EEU-FM1E101?
- 100 µF capacitance at 25 V rating provides ample energy storage for power supply filtering and decoupling applications
- Low ESR FM series design delivers superior ripple current handling and reduced heat generation in switching power supplies
- Rated for 105°C operation with extended service life, ensuring reliability in high-temperature industrial and consumer electronics
What is EEU-FM1E101 used for?
EEU-FM1E101 is commonly used in switched-mode power supplies, DC-DC converters, and motor drive circuits where reliable 100 µF bulk capacitance at 25 V is required. Its low ESR characteristic makes it suitable for output filtering stages in consumer electronics, industrial equipment, and automotive-adjacent applications demanding long operational life at up to 105°C.

Frequently Asked Questions
What are the key electrical ratings of the Panasonic EEU-FM1E101 capacitor?
The EEU-FM1E101 is rated at 100 µF capacitance and 25 V working voltage, with a maximum operating temperature of 105°C. Its FM series low-ESR design supports higher ripple current compared to standard aluminum electrolytic capacitors, making it reliable for power filtering tasks.
For which power supply designs is the EEU-FM1E101 most appropriate?
This 100 µF, 25 V low-ESR capacitor is well suited for output filtering in switched-mode power supplies, buck and boost DC-DC converters, and motor drive circuits. Its 105°C rating ensures adequate margin in designs where heat dissipation is a concern, supporting long service life.
How does the FM series low-ESR design of the EEU-FM1E101 benefit ripple current handling?
The FM series construction minimizes equivalent series resistance, allowing the EEU-FM1E101 to handle higher ripple currents with less self-heating than standard electrolytic capacitors. This is critical in switching power supplies operating at frequencies from 20 kHz to 100 kHz, where ripple current stresses capacitors significantly.
